Contractors in Lekki and Victoria Island face groundwater problems because they encounter it at shallow depths. The soil consists of three main components, which are sand, soft clay, and reclaimed coastal soil. The construction process requires groundwater control because it prevents excavation walls from collapsing, soil from settling, and foundation construction from proceeding.
Nigerian contractors consider dewatering as a fundamental construction process. Effective dewatering systems ensure structural integrity from the start.
The Real Challenge of Building in Lagos
Lagos is close to the Atlantic Ocean. This means the water table depth remains high year-round and rises rapidly after rainfall. Water starts to flow into the excavation site whenever excavation contractors begin to dig for basement foundation work, lift pit construction, and pile cap development.
Without proper control of this seepage:
The soil bearing capacity decreases
The excavation collapses
The placement of reinforcement becomes slower
Concrete quality deteriorates
Project costs escalate
Stable foundations require dry and firm soil. Teams must lower groundwater through diesel dewatering pumps and maintain control throughout excavation.
How Auto-Prime Technology Makes a Difference
The pumping system needs to manage water level fluctuations because it operates in swampy environments. The process of manual priming requires too much time and effort to operate effectively. This is why experts choose an auto prime dewatering pump over others for use in Lagos.
An auto-prime system is designed to automatically remove air from the suction line. The system allows the pump to run without manual priming and will continue to operate even when air enters the suction line. This is a great time-saving advantage.
An auto prime dewatering pump is also effective in handling sandy and silty water. The groundwater in Lagos is known to contain silty particles. The pumping system should withstand clogging and have high discharge capacity.
Why Diesel Power is Always Indispensable in Nigeria
In wet regions like Lagos, the rate of groundwater entry may rise suddenly following rainfall. Contractors must have equipment that can run for a long time without stopping. Diesel dewatering pumps can facilitate continuous operation and keep efficiency at a high level.
These pumps have high suction capacity and a steady discharge rate. They function without relying on the electric supply. Contractors can transport them from one construction site to another with ease.
They can also deal with abrasive water better when made of heavy-duty materials. For deep excavations and infrastructure projects, diesel pumps have the necessary strength, mobility, and reliability.
How Dewatering Helps in Foundation Protection
Dewatering is more than just draining water from the surface. It helps in maintaining the soil structure.
When construction companies are able to control the groundwater, they:
Enhance the bearing capacity of the soil
Minimise differential settlement
Prevent soil erosion
Protect adjacent structures
Ensure safety at the construction site
If the groundwater is not controlled, the soil particles will move under the foundation.

Smart Steps for Lagos Contractors
Lagos contractors working in swampy areas need to adopt the following steps:
Soil and groundwater analysis should be done prior to excavation.
Pump size should be determined depending on the rate of inflow and excavation depth.
Auto-prime pumps should be preferred for faster and easier startup.
Diesel dewatering pumps should be used if the power supply is unreliable.
Water level observation should be done daily.
Pumps should be maintained properly to ensure consistent performance.
